Bastian Köcher f037651788 authority-discovery: Support multiple authority ids per peer id (#10259)
* authority-discovery: Support multiple authority ids per peer id

An peer id can be mapped to multiple authority ids, because an authority id is a session key that
could be changed every session. Before this pr the internal authority discovery cache assumed that
each authority id can only be mapped to one peer id. However, this isn't true since we changed the
default implementation of the authority discovery to combine the current and next session authorities.

use std::{collections::HashSet, fmt::Debug};
use crate::ServicetoWorkerMsg;
use futures::{
channel::{mpsc, oneshot},
SinkExt,
};
use sc_network::{Multiaddr, PeerId};
use sp_authority_discovery::AuthorityId;
/// Service to interact with the [`crate::Worker`].
#[derive(Clone)]
pub struct Service {
to_worker: mpsc::Sender<ServicetoWorkerMsg>,
}
impl Debug for Service {
f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
f.debug_tuple("AuthorityDiscoveryService").finish()
}
}
/// A [`Service`] allows to interact with a [`crate::Worker`], e.g. by querying the
/// [`crate::Worker`]'s local address cache for a given [`AuthorityId`].
impl Service {
pub(crate) fn new(to_worker: mpsc::Sender<ServicetoWorkerMsg>) -> Self {
Self { to_worker }
}
/// Get the addresses for the given [`AuthorityId`] from the local address
/// cache.
///
/// Returns `None` if no entry was present or connection to the
/// [`crate::Worker`] failed.
///
/// Note: [`Multiaddr`]s returned always include a [`PeerId`] via a
/// [`libp2p::core::multiaddr::Protocol::P2p`] component. Equality of
/// [`PeerId`]s across [`Multiaddr`]s returned by a single call is not
/// enforced today, given that there are still authorities out there
/// publishing the addresses of their sentry nodes on the DHT. In the future
/// this guarantee can be provided.
pub async fn get_addresses_by_authority_id(
&mut self,
authority: AuthorityId,
) -> Option<HashSet<Multiaddr>> {
let (tx, rx) = oneshot::channel();
self.to_worker
.send(ServicetoWorkerMsg::GetAddressesByAuthorityId(authority, tx))
.await
.ok()?;
rx.await.ok().flatten()
}
/// Get the [`AuthorityId`] for the given [`PeerId`] from the local address
/// cache.
///
/// Returns `None` if no entry was present or connection to the
/// [`crate::Worker`] failed.
pub async fn get_authority_ids_by_peer_id(
&mut self,
peer_id: PeerId,
) -> Option<HashSet<AuthorityId>> {
let (tx, rx) = oneshot::channel();
self.to_worker
.send(ServicetoWorkerMsg::GetAuthorityIdsByPeerId(peer_id, tx))
.await
.ok()?;
rx.await.ok().flatten()
}
}
